πŸ“šπŸ’™ COIPP + AP Cycle : Creating More Opportunities for Our Kids!

We are so excited to announce a new partnership between Children of Incarcerated Parents Partnership (COIPP) and AP Cycle, a student-led nonprofit right here in Frederick County!

AP Cycle works to reduce educational waste while expanding access to learning resources for students who may not otherwise have equal access to academic materials. Through this partnership, AP Cycle will help connect our COIPP families with gently used educational resources based on the needs of our children and families.

πŸ“– Resources may include:
✨ Children’s books
πŸ“š AP review books
πŸ“ SAT/ACT preparation materials
✏️ School supplies
πŸŽ“ Other academic resources requested by our families

For COIPP, this partnership is about more than books and school supplies. It’s about removing barriers to education and making sure our children have the tools they need to learn, grow, and succeed.

We know that families impacted by incarceration can face additional financial and logistical challenges, and partnerships like this help us provide practical support while creating more opportunities for our children.

πŸŽ’βœοΈ BACK TO SCHOOL, BACK TO CONFIDENCE!

What an incredible Back-to-School Fair for our COIPP families! ❀️

A huge THANK YOU to every partner, donor, and volunteer who helped make sure children in our community can walk through those school doors feeling prepared, confident, cared for, and ready to learn.

Because sometimes, β€œback to school” means much more than a backpack and a new notebook.

For families already carrying the weight of financial stress, family challenges, and the many realities that come with having an incarcerated loved one, the cost of getting children ready for a new school year can add another layer of pressure.

Our community came together to help lift some of that weight. πŸ’™

πŸŽ’ School supplies
πŸ‘Ÿ Brand-new shoes
🧦 New socks
🍎 Meals for families
πŸ’ˆ Fresh haircuts
❀️ And countless hours of love, encouragement, and volunteer support

Research continues to show that children’s readiness for school is connected to their social-emotional development, self-regulation, health, and ability to learn. Children who enter school ready to learn are more likely to experience positive academic and behavioral outcomes as they progress through elementary school.

And that is why these seemingly simple things matter.

A child shouldn't have to worry about whether their shoes fit, whether they have the supplies they need, or whether they look different from their classmates.

Instead, they get to focus on being a kid.
They get to focus on learning.
They get to make friends.
They get to walk into school with their head held high. ❀️
